WebProtein on its own does not contain vitamins. Luckily, the proteins in your diet aren’t isolated. The protein-containing foods you consume every day supply a variety of essential vitamins. Most sources of protein are good sources of all the B vitamins. Animal-based proteins are excellent sources of vitamin B-12, while legumes are rich in folate.
